Will you be taking photos and measurements? Even if you don′t post them online I′m sure you will appreciate having them later on.

Front, side, and back full length photo.

Measure ankle, calf, knee, thigh, hips, waist, stomach, chest, neck, head arm, elbow, forearm, wrist. Relaxed measurement is all you really need, although flexed measurement, especially of arm and forearm, might be nice too.

There are formulas to use various measurements to calculate percent bodyfat. These can be used in addition to the Tanita (I use a Tanita also).
